Output e6f983d4e9412e7dc24658d84cf5a239ee2aa02f3a0a4e044312062aef51ce88:1

value
16879814
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ec2faaac109920aa5d7e8ca832038cde0e632e6c OP_EQUALVERIFY OP_CHECKSIG
address
1NXqaDGZnNn9uAq4w368WixHxQg9PMd3Wv
transaction
e6f983d4e9412e7dc24658d84cf5a239ee2aa02f3a0a4e044312062aef51ce88
confirmations
598524
spent
true